What Is Handmade Denim?
Handmade denim refers to denim fabric garments that are shaped, assembled, and finished under direct human control—where artisans respond to the behavior of the fabric instead of forcing it into a rigid industrial process.
It is not about avoiding machines.
It is about respecting the fabric.
Key characteristics of handmade denim include:
-
Manual fabric alignment
-
Human-controlled stitching
-
Adaptive seam construction
-
Fabric-aware pattern adjustments
-
Individual garment finishing
Why Denim Demands a Handmade Approach
Denim is not a passive fabric.
It stretches, shrinks, creases, relaxes, and evolves with wear. Mass production ignores these properties. Handmade denim embraces them.
Artisans understand:
-
Warp and weft tension
-
Fabric grain direction
-
Shrinkage patterns
-
Stress distribution
-
Long-term wear behavior
This knowledge changes how denim is constructed.

How Handmade Denim Improves Fit Accuracy
Fit is not just about measurements—it’s about how fabric behaves on the body.
Handmade denim allows tailors to:
-
Adjust seam allowance based on fabric thickness
-
Balance left-right leg symmetry
-
Control rise shape for sitting comfort
-
Prevent twisting or leg torque
These refinements are impossible at factory speed.

Handmade Denim and Stitching Strategy
Stitching in handmade denim is structural, not decorative.
Tailors decide:
-
Where to reinforce
-
Where to allow flex
-
Which stitch length suits the fabric
-
How thread tension affects aging

Handmade Denim and Raw Denim
Raw denim magnifies mistakes—but rewards craftsmanship.
Handmade denim allows:
-
Anticipation of shrinkage
-
Reinforced stress points
-
Adjusted waistband tolerance
-
Balanced seam behavior after wear
